FTM 36 weeks: Dialation checks?

I just started seeing my Dr once a week. My baby boy will be here in 4 weeks! When did you mommy's start getting checked? Should I expect it to be a regular thing? Thanks (:

I got checked this morning for the first time actually. I'm at about 36.5 weeks because of scheduling issues with the office. (The available time slots just never work out for us.) I think she mostly checked because I am going for a VBAC and if I am not dilated by 41 weeks it will have to be another csection.  
Even though I am not currently dilated, my cervix is very thin and a month should be an ample amount of time to at least start to dilate.
